Hvordan laste opp vedlegg med Ajax

Ajax språket lar deg laste opp en fil fra brukerens datamaskin til området uten å laste siden etter filopplasting. Du bruker denne metoden når du oppretter en e-postløsning, og du vil at brukeren skal sende deg en fil. Ajax språket ligner på Javascript, så koden for å laste opp er den samme syntaks, bortsett fra brukerens nettleser oppdateres ikke.

Bruksanvisning

1 Høyreklikk på HTML-filen du vil bruke til å laste opp filen. Klikk "Åpne med" og velg din foretrukne HTML editor.

2 Legge til HTML-element som brukerne bruker til å sende inn skjemaet og last opp filen til serveren. Følgende kode gir en opplasting element til side:

<Input name = "form [file]" type = "file" />

3 Ta tak i filen som er valgt av brukeren og starte opplastingen. Følgende kode laster opp filen fra brukerens skrivebord:

AIM.form (f, AIM.frame (c));
c.onStart ();

4 Vise en ferdigmelding til brukeren når filen er ferdig opplasting. Følgende kode viser etter at filopplasting, slik at brukeren vet prosessen er fullført:

if (c & amp; & amp; typeof (c.onComplete) == 'funksjon') {
i.onComplete = c.onComplete;
document.write ( "File upload ferdig");
}